Music Video: Forever by Walter Meego

Submitted by blake on August 22, 2009 – 5:16 pmNo Comment

waltermeegoOK, I am a sucker for a couple of things in this video. First, the use of water here is amazing. Water is so visceral and when used correctly, it can become a valuable medium for conveyance. Second, I love when music videos end up how this one does in the end. It appeals to me for an unknown reason, so you’ll have to accept the fact that I like it for now. Last, I really like when the artist is in the bedroom but cant be seen or heard by the main actor/actress. It is present throughout the majority of the video here and it is done without being so kitsch, as many videos are these days.
The song itself is on my pool playlist for its upbeat sounds and overall expression of the sounds of summer. Ironically, I fell for this song before I even saw that the music video had a huge pool party in it. So now it is synonymous in my head with the pool, but it is a welcomed addition to that already frenzied library of experience. It has a very catchy sound to it and, although I am normally not a fan of the more pop sounding music, I cannot deny myself the pleasure this song brings.
